Educational forums

AFA provides education on self-direction to individuals with developmental disabilities and their families in commmunity settings (such as local libraries),at public and private schools to educate students, families and staff, as well as at parent groups (PTO's).

We welcome the opportunity to speak to local community groups such as Women's Clubs, The Elks, Boy and Girl Scouts, Chambers of Commerce and other business associations so you may learn more about the options available to adults with developmental disabilities and the contributions they make to their neighborhoods.
